Intermediate Patient Case Results Edward Carter ShadowHealth Finding: Asked about orientation Finding: Oriented to own person (Available) Pro Tip: You should ask patients, especially geriatric ones or those on a potentially mind-altering medication, to state their name so you can determine their cognitive functioning. Example Question: Can you tell me who you are? Finding: Oriented to place (Available) Pro Tip: You should ask patients, especially geriatric ones or those on a potentially mind-altering medication, to identify where they are so you can determine their cognitive functioning. Example Question: Do you know where you are right now? Finding: Oriented to situation ( ) Pro Tip: You should ask patients, especially geriatric ones or those on a potentially mind-altering medication, to identify their reason for being here so you can determine their cognitive functioning. Example Question: Do you know why you are here today? Finding: Oriented to time (Available) Pro Tip: You should ask patients, especially geriatric ones or those on a potentially mind-altering medication, to identify the date and year so you can determine their cognitive functioning.
